Main Office
10 S New St, Staunton, VA 24401-4308
(540) 885-6669
We Are Here
Greenhouses in Staunton, Virginia
Main Office
10 S New St, Staunton, VA 24401-4308
(540) 885-6669
Copyright © 2025 WebForCompany.com. All rights reserved.